The Silent Connection: How Outdoor Humidity Shapes Your Indoor Air
Your home, while a shelter, is not an impermeable barrier. Air exchange happens constantly through ventilation, open doors and windows, and even through the very fabric of the building. This means external humidity levels directly influence the moisture content of your indoor air, leading to a cascade of effects on air quality.
